Subject: Memtrace cut-over complete

Team,

Cut-over to Memtrace v2 for GPU memory profiling finished last night. Old v1 agents are disabled; any tickets referencing v1 dashboards should be closed as resolved-by-migration. Sampling overhead is now under 2% and allocation traces include kernel names. Known gap: profiles older than 30 days were not migrated. Point customers at the v2 docs for setup questions. For reference when troubleshooting, the agent now runs with the following configuration.

settings of bagaf-bawip:
[aldax]
port = 5000
region = south-4
host = aldax.brasklabs.corp
team = brivan
timeout_ms = 2000
retries = 2

Subject: Change of ownership — assignment heuristic

To all plugin authors building against the Cartmule dispatch API:

Responsibility for the driver-assignment heuristic has been transferred as part of our team reorganization. The scoring interface remains stable in this release; hook signatures are unchanged. Proposals to extend the heuristic, and any compatibility questions about custom scorers, should now be directed to the new owner.

signatory, hahop-kajeg: Giliel Caswyn

## Ownership

Snapshot tests for the Pebblecrest UI kit live under `tests/snapshots`. Reviewers: reject PRs that regenerate snapshots without a visual justification in the description. Intentional design changes need a before/after screenshot attached. Flaky snapshot reports and baseline update approvals go to the maintainer listed below.

approver of hahog-hahap = Ulaath Praael

Subject: DR drill notes — Branchsweep bot (for weekly eng sync)

During Tuesday's disaster-recovery drill, the Branchsweep stale-branch cleanup bot failed over cleanly to the Corvell standby, though its credential cache did not survive the switch. Restoring it requires unsealing the bot's secrets locker manually, which we verified end to end. For the record, unsealing uses the recovery passphrase below.

strongbox words: druiel-frador-brieth-druys-fenys-zorwyn-zorael